Alberta Denny
Alberta Denny, 68, of Claypool, Ind., went home to be with her Lord and Savior at 11:40 p.m. Thursday June 7, 2012, at her residence.
On Nov. 7, 1943, Alberta was born to Lowell and Inez (Miller) Pontius in Warsaw. She was a lifetime resident of Kosciusko County residing in Claypool, and a graduate of Claypool High School. On May 23, 1961, she married Jerry Denny in Wise, Va., he survives. Alberta enjoyed being a homemaker and grandmother. She loved to play bingo at the Silver Lake Lion’s Club.
Alberta attended the Warsaw Community Church in Warsaw.
Alberta is survived by her husband: Jerry, Claypool; a daughter: Shanna Baker (Tony), Warsaw; a son: Shane Denny (and companion Laurie Bowyer), Akron, Ind.; two sisters: Connie Allen, Elkhart, Ind.; and Deanie Allen, Warsaw; six grandchildren: Stacy Denny, Sherise Denny, Shane Denny II, Chelsae Culp, Cassi and Jacob Baker; one great-granddaughter: Ella Cooke; and mini dachshund: Chloe.
Alberta was preceded in death by her mother and father, and a son: Alan Denny.
